在移动时代,小程序作为一种轻量级的应用程序,因其便捷性、易用性和良好的用户体验而受到广泛关注。前端框架的选择对于小程序的开发效率和性能至关重要。本文将深入探讨小程序开发中前端框架的选与用,帮助开发者轻松驾驭移动时代。
一、小程序开发概述
1.1 小程序的定义
小程序是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的概念,用户扫一扫或搜一下即可打开应用。它实现了应用“触手可及”的概念,不需要下载安装即可使用,扫一扫或者搜一下即可打开应用。
1.2 小程序的特点
- 轻量级:小程序体积小,无需下载安装,节省用户存储空间。
- 快速启动:小程序启动速度快,用户体验良好。
- 跨平台:小程序支持微信、支付宝等多个平台,具有较好的兼容性。
- 易于开发:小程序开发门槛低,开发者可以快速上手。
二、小程序前端框架概述
2.1 前端框架的作用
前端框架是开发者用于构建小程序应用的工具,它提供了一套完整的解决方案,包括组件、API、工具等,可以帮助开发者提高开发效率,降低开发成本。
2.2 常见的小程序前端框架
- 微信小程序框架:官方提供的框架,具有较好的兼容性和性能。
- 支付宝小程序框架:支付宝官方提供的框架,支持多种开发语言。
- 百度小程序框架:百度官方提供的框架,具有较好的性能和生态。
- uni-app:跨平台框架,支持多种平台,包括微信、支付宝、百度等。
- Taro:跨平台框架,支持React和Vue,具有较好的性能和生态。
三、前端框架的选择与使用
3.1 选择框架的考虑因素
- 平台兼容性:选择支持目标平台的前端框架。
- 开发效率:选择易于上手、功能丰富的框架。
- 性能:选择性能较好的框架。
- 生态圈:选择有较多社区支持和资源的框架。
3.2 框架使用方法
以下以微信小程序框架为例,简要介绍框架的使用方法:
3.2.1 创建项目
# 安装微信开发者工具
npm install -g wepy-cli
# 创建项目
wepy init project myproject
3.2.2 编写代码
在项目目录下,编写小程序的页面、组件等代码。
<!-- index.wxml -->
<view class="container">
<text>欢迎来到我的小程序</text>
</view>
/* index.wxss */
.container {
text-align: center;
padding-top: 100px;
}
// index.js
Page({
data: {
msg: 'Hello World'
}
})
3.2.3 运行项目
# 运行项目
wepy build --watch
四、总结
前端框架的选择与使用对于小程序开发至关重要。本文介绍了小程序开发的基本概念、前端框架的概述以及选择和使用框架的方法。希望本文能帮助开发者轻松驾驭移动时代,开发出高质量的小程序应用。
